WebJan 28, 2024 · Safety is more important than speed. Protect your back. Bend at the knees, not the back. Lift with your legs bent, stand with your feet hip-width apart for balance and keep the shovel close to your body. Also, don’t pick up too much snow at once; use a small shovel or fill up a large shovel no more than half way. Shovel while snow is fresh. WebMar 10, 2024 · Protect your back. Bend at the knees, not the back when lifting the shovel. Lift with your legs bent, stand with your feet hip-width apart for balance and keep the shovel close to your body. Also, don’t pick up too much snow at once. Consider using a smaller shovel or filling a larger shovel no more than halfway.

WebJan 11, 2011 · Those With Heart Conditions Shouldn't Shovel And if those levels increase too much in a person who has a pre-existing heart condition, it can lead to angina or even a heart attack. Because of this, Zusman said that people with any sort of heart conditions should avoid shoveling all together.
